For me it’s building what I consider the most beautiful village/city, and perhaps more importantly having a chat with people in a relaxing(ish) environment while I do it. Making little stories around each part of the build, that serve no practical purpose whatsoever.

Then again, that’s why I am on PvE, my goals would not mesh well with any of the other play modes. While I enjoy building like crazy in Singleplayer+Adminmode, I find it takes away the feeling of accomplishment entirely (for me), and it gets lonely. Plus it doesn’t allow things to flow organically the way they do when you’re forced to wait for bricks cooking or (shudder!) mine stone before moving on.

Of course there’s plenty of dungeons to explore, thralls to catch etc while building the ol’ homestead, so it’s taking its own sweet time. But then the journey is sort of the point. If I ever reach the end, I’ll probably feel I’m done with the game, and I’m in no rush to get there.
